Origins and Brand Background
Vlone Hoodie
Vlone was founded in 2011 by A$AP Bari, with crucial input from members of the A$AP Mob, a Harlem-based hip-hop collective. The brand’s name, a stylized version of “alone,” symbolizes the idea of individualism and the motto “You live alone, you die alone.” Vlone quickly gained recognition for its bold, minimalist designs centered around the large “V” logo, which features prominently on its hoodies.
The Vlone hoodie became a staple in urban fashion due to its straightforward yet impactful aesthetic. It embodies the ethos of the A$AP Mob’s music and lifestyle—bold, unapologetic, and rooted in street culture.
Comme des Garçons Hoodie
Comme des Garçons (CDG) was established much earlier, in 1969, by Japanese designer Rei Kawakubo. Known for its avant-garde and experimental approach to fashion, CDG has consistently challenged traditional style norms. The brand’s hoodies reflect this spirit, often featuring asymmetrical cuts, unconventional designs, and bold graphic elements.
CDG hoodies are a blend of high fashion and streetwear—they are artistic, conceptual, and designed to push boundaries. They appeal to those who see clothing as a form of self-expression and art.

Cultural Significance and Influence
Vlone Hoodie
The Vlone hoodie is deeply embedded in hip-hop and street culture, especially through the influence of the A$AP Mob. Its rise coincided with the mainstreaming of streetwear in the 2010s, supported by celebrity endorsements from artists like A$AP Rocky, Playboi Carti, and Kanye West.
Vlone’s exclusivity—through limited releases and scarcity—has made the hoodie a symbol of belonging to an elite urban community. It represents individualism, loyalty, and street credibility.
Comme des Garçons Hoodie

The brand’s collaborations with other major labels like Supreme, Nike, and Converse have further cemented its crossover appeal.
CDG hoodies represent a conceptual approach to clothing, encouraging wearers to rethink fashion norms. They symbolize creativity, boldness, and intellectual style.
